Our Contents Restoration and Storage Process in Pipestone

The process begins with a detailed inventory at your property — every item is photographed, catalogued by category, and assigned a condition rating before anything is moved. This documentation matters both for your insurance claim and for ensuring items are returned to the right rooms when restoration is complete.

From there, contents are transported to a secure, climate-controlled facility. Textiles go through specialized laundering or dry-cleaning processes matched to fiber type. Hard surfaces — wood furniture, ceramics, electronics — are cleaned using ultrasonic equipment or hand-wiped with products appropriate to the material. Items with smoke or soot contamination receive ozone or hydroxyl treatment to neutralize odor at the molecular level rather than masking it. Delicate or high-value pieces are handled separately and documented with before-and-after photographs throughout.

Storage remains available for as long as your property repair takes. Items are held in a monitored environment, protected from the temperature extremes that a Pipestone winter or a warm, humid July can create — conditions that would cause secondary damage if belongings were left in a garage or unheated outbuilding during reconstruction.

Local Note

One thing worth knowing about Pipestone specifically: the pink Sioux quartzite that defines the town’s historic buildings also shows up as decorative stone, fireplace surrounds, and accent features inside older homes. Quartzite is porous enough to absorb smoke residue and soot, and it reacts poorly to acidic cleaners — a common ingredient in off-the-shelf soot removers. If your home has quartzite features or decorative stonework, flag that during the initial call. Cleaning those surfaces requires a pH-neutral approach and hand application rather than spray-and-wipe, and it’s the kind of detail that gets missed when a crew is treating every surface the same way.

Pipestone Insurance Coordination

Most homeowner policies cover contents restoration as part of a fire, water, or smoke loss claim. The inventory we create at pack-out doubles as documentation your adjuster needs to evaluate the contents portion of your claim — itemized, photographed, and organized by room. We work directly with adjusters and can provide supplemental documentation if the initial estimate doesn’t reflect the actual scope of cleaning and storage required. If you’re uncertain what your policy covers for personal property, the inventory we provide gives you a concrete starting point for that conversation.
